Transaction 3e75eed029146903394650fd4f5abe9e7bdbc47bd49aeabf9cbd36d6bbc95e50
3 Input
2 Outputs
- 3e75eed029146903394650fd4f5abe9e7bdbc47bd49aeabf9cbd36d6bbc95e50:0
- 3e75eed029146903394650fd4f5abe9e7bdbc47bd49aeabf9cbd36d6bbc95e50:1
value 238180000
address 38yVQUowUPntu9VEtnUHYhuofBigwJThSA
value 6330
address 1HvJ4cBNPwL4ctCpCiqGeL8m2zg8uDRp1A